Details:

My wife was playing the Liberty Scenario The Gray Woods and noticed an
artifact with the graphics. There is a red ring around 20,30 and 20,31 that
becomes visible when you scroll the screen so that that location is on the
display, but then parts get hidden as the cursor is scrolled over the hexes
it is displayed on.
I suspect that this is some sort of interation between a custom graphic added
to the map and Fog or War.
My wife was using the stock 1.4 release for Windows on a system running XP. I
tested the 1.4 rawhide (Fedora) version, a build from today's 1.4 branch and a
buld from today's trunk and the behavior is essentially the same in all
cases.
I have attached a save file to make reproducing the problem easier.
